​While the role of digital platforms in our social and economic lives still keeps growing under the lead of the ‘BigTech’ companies, so does the scrutiny from regulators and law-makers across the world on their conduct, impact and power.

As part of the Digital Single Market initiative, in December 2020 the EC put forward a proposal to address multiple possible solutions for issues related to their conduct, impact and power: the Digital Services Act (DSA) and the Digital Markets Act (DMA), together forming the "Digital Services Act package". This proposal has followed a series of investigations (both inside and outside of the EU) into the competitive practices of BigTech platforms and their influence on the public debate.
